Lead concentrates are first roasted and then smelted to produce a lead bullion from which impurities such as antimony, arsenic, tin, and silver must be removed. Silver is removed by the Parkes process, which consists of adding zinc to the molten lead bullion. Copper anode slimes are roasted at 600–800°C with sulfuric acid or oxygen, which depends on the composition of slimes. During the process, selenium is evaporated in the form of SeO 2 gas. Copper is present in the form of soluble copper sulfate, which can be removed with dilute acid or water leaching. 2.
